| - I have eaten at this restaurant on six occasions since it opened. The food is absolutely wonderful. With one exception, and the waitress is no longer there, the service has been perfect. My wife and I are huge Tai food fans, and we were excited when this one opened in downtown Concord. I try a new dish every time I go, and my only criticism would be that they could use a few more more veggie-rich dishes. The sauces are magnificent and the Crispy garlic chicken is as good as I've had anywhere. Drown noodles, Red and yellow Curry, cashew chicken! I just haven't had a sub-par dish since my first visit during their soft opening. The decor isn't particularly Tai, more bistro, and I don't mind. I recommend it often, and it is a great little sweet spot on anybody's restaurant tour. The portions can be a bit too much for one person, but I like taking their food home for later. Prices on entrees are around $13.00, which isn't bad.
